- Sports Bras: A supportive sports bra is non-negotiable, regardless of your cup size. Look for options with wide straps, adjustable closures, and encapsulated cups for maximum support and comfort. High-impact sports bras are ideal for activities like running and HIIT, while medium-impact bras work well for yoga and strength training. Always ensure the band fits snugly and the cups fully contain your breasts without spillage. Pay close attention to the material; moisture-wicking fabrics are a must to keep you dry and comfortable during intense workouts.
- Leggings: Leggings are a versatile staple that can be worn for a variety of activities. Look for high-waisted leggings that offer tummy control and stay in place during your workouts. Opt for thicker fabrics that are squat-proof and provide adequate coverage. Features like hidden pockets are a bonus for storing your phone or keys. When selecting leggings, consider the inseam length; cropped leggings are great for warmer weather, while full-length leggings provide more coverage in cooler temperatures. Compression leggings can also aid in muscle recovery and reduce fatigue.
- Tops: Choose tops that are comfortable, breathable, and allow for a full range of motion. Moisture-wicking fabrics are essential for keeping you dry and comfortable during sweaty workouts. Tank tops, t-shirts, and long-sleeved shirts are all great options, depending on the weather and your personal preference. Consider styles with mesh panels for added ventilation. When selecting workout tops, think about the neckline; higher necklines offer more coverage, while lower necklines can be more comfortable for some activities. Also, consider the fit; some prefer looser-fitting tops for a more relaxed feel, while others prefer more fitted tops that stay in place during high-impact workouts.
- Shorts: For warmer weather workouts, shorts are a great alternative to leggings. Look for shorts with built-in compression liners for added support and coverage. Opt for breathable fabrics that will keep you cool and comfortable. Features like adjustable drawstrings and pockets are also a plus. When choosing workout shorts, consider the length; shorter shorts offer more freedom of movement, while longer shorts provide more coverage. Also, think about the waistband; wider waistbands can provide more support and prevent the shorts from riding up.
- Hoodies and Jackets: Layering is key for outdoor workouts, especially in cooler weather. A lightweight hoodie or jacket can provide warmth and protection from the elements. Look for options with moisture-wicking fabrics and features like thumbholes and zippered pockets. When selecting outerwear, consider the fit; a slightly loose fit will allow for layering underneath. Also, think about the style; some prefer hooded jackets for added protection from the rain, while others prefer more streamlined designs.

The Importance of Fit and Comfort
The cornerstone of any great workout outfit is, without a doubt, the fit. Ill-fitting activewear can lead to distractions, discomfort, and even hinder your performance. When it comes to plus size activewear, this becomes even more crucial. Clothes that are too tight can restrict your movement, while those that are too loose may not offer adequate support. Look for brands that understand the nuances of plus-size bodies and design their clothing accordingly. Features like wider straps on sports bras, higher waistbands on leggings, and strategically placed seams can make all the difference.
Comfort goes hand-in-hand with fit. Opt for fabrics that are breathable, moisture-wicking, and feel good against your skin. Nobody wants to spend their workout feeling itchy or overheated! Some popular choices include blends of polyester, spandex, and nylon, which offer a good balance of stretch, support, and breathability. Also, pay attention to details like tagless designs and flatlock seams, which can help prevent chafing and irritation.

Finding the Right Brands and Retailers
Not all activewear brands cater equally to plus-size women. It's essential to find brands that understand the needs of curvier figures and offer a wide range of sizes and styles. Luckily, there are now many brands that specialize in plus size activewear, or offer extended size ranges within their main collections. Here are a few tips for finding the right brands and retailers:
Do Your Research
Before you start shopping, take some time to research different brands and read reviews. Look for brands that are known for their quality, fit, and inclusivity. Pay attention to what other plus-size women are saying about the brand's sizing and fit. Check out online forums and social media groups for recommendations and advice.
Check Size Charts Carefully
Sizing can vary widely between brands, so it's essential to check the size chart before you order anything. Don't assume that you're the same size in every brand. Take your measurements and compare them to the brand's size chart to find the best fit. If you're unsure, it's always better to size up rather than size down.
Look for Inclusive Marketing
Brands that truly cater to plus-size women will often feature plus-size models in their marketing materials. This is a good sign that the brand understands the needs of curvier figures and is committed to providing a good fit.
Consider Online Retailers
Online retailers often offer a wider selection of plus-size activewear than brick-and-mortar stores. They also make it easy to compare prices and read reviews. Look for retailers that offer free shipping and returns so you can try on different sizes and styles without risk.
Don't Be Afraid to Try New Brands
There are many great plus-size activewear brands out there, so don't be afraid to try something new. You might be surprised at what you find. Keep an open mind and be willing to experiment with different styles and fits until you find what works best for you.

Caring for Your Plus Size Activewear
To keep your plus-size activewear looking and feeling its best, it's important to care for it properly. Here are a few tips:
Wash After Each Use
Sweat and bacteria can build up quickly in activewear, so it's important to wash it after each use. This will help prevent odors and keep your clothes fresh.
Use a Gentle Detergent
Harsh detergents can damage the fibers in your activewear, so it's best to use a gentle detergent. Look for detergents that are specifically designed for activewear or delicate fabrics.
Wash in Cold Water
Hot water can also damage the fibers in your activewear, so it's best to wash it in cold water. This will help preserve the color and elasticity of your clothes.
Skip the Fabric Softener
Fabric softener can coat the fibers in your activewear, which can reduce its breathability and moisture-wicking properties. It's best to skip the fabric softener altogether.
Hang to Dry
Drying your activewear in the dryer can cause it to shrink or lose its shape. It's best to hang it to dry or lay it flat. This will help preserve its fit and elasticity.
